Mosquitoes, which are drawn to human scent and breath, require proteins from the blood of their victims to develop their eggs and reproduce. This sounds harmless enough, but mosquitoes also excel at picking up blood-borne diseases like malaria and passing them on from person to person, leading to over a million deaths per year. Now, scientists may have found a drug that can reduce this public health burden by making mosquitoes less likely to bite humans. Vosshall and colleagues screened through over , of these drugs, eventually landing on one that had the greatest effect on mosquito biting behavior, referred to as compound When mosquitoes were fed a saline solution supplemented with compound 18, they were significantly less drawn to human body odor than mosquitoes fed normal saline. Importantly, they were also less likely to bite lab mice with which they were housed, indicating that treatment with compound 18 translates into decreased biting overall by mosquitoes. To translate this discovery into reduced human disease transmission, scientists could work with engineers to design mosquito lures that contain saline supplemented with compound Other groups have devised alternative methods to reduce disease transmission by using hotly debated gene drives to engineer disease-resistant mosquitoes, or reduce mosquito populations overall.
